Product Overview:
The EPSITRON® Redundancy Module 787-783 is designed for decoupling two power supplies to ensure a redundant and fail-safe power supply. It is compatible with EPSITRON® ECO Power Supplies and connects to power supplies with electrically isolated output voltage according to EN 60950-1/UL 60950-1 standards.
Technical Specifications:
  • Input: Nominal input voltage is 2 x 24 VDC, with a range of 2 x 9 to 54 VDC and a maximum input current of 2 x 12.5 ADC.
  • Output: Nominal output voltage is 24 VDC, with a range of 9 to 54 VDC, a voltage drop of 0.6 V, and a maximum output current of 25 ADC. The module provides operational indication via LEDs.
  • Efficiency: The module has an efficiency of ≥ 96% with power losses of 12.5 W at nominal load.
  • Environmental Requirements: Operates in temperatures from -25 °C to +70 °C, with storage temperatures from -40 °C to +85 °C. It supports relative humidity up to 95% without condensation.
  • Safety and Protection: Features include a test voltage of 0.5 kV, IP20 protection, and no overvoltage or short circuit protection. It is no-load proof and supports parallel operation.
  • Connection and Mounting: Utilizes CAGE CLAMP® connections for wire sizes 0.5 to 6 mm² and is mounted on a DIN rail.
  • Dimensions and Weight: Measures 50 x 130 x 92 mm and weighs 340 g.
Standards and Approvals:
The module complies with UL 508 standards.
